The Argon ONE V5 Case with M.2 NVME PCIE SINGLE Drive For Raspberry Pi 5 is a premium aluminum enclosure designed to maximize the power of your Raspberry Pi 5. With its sleek design, it functions as both a protective case and heatsink, ensuring efficient passive cooling. A built-in 30mm PWM fan delivers active thermal management for demanding workloads. Featuring dual HDMI ports, front-facing USB ports, audio jacks, and an integrated NVMe PCIe slot, it transforms your Raspberry Pi into a powerful desktop-class device. Perfect for media centers, IoT projects, and multitasking setups, it blends performance, style, and expandability into one robust solution.

Features:

  1. Casted aluminum body with passive cooling
  2. Built-in 30mm PWM fan for active cooling
  3. Dual HDMI ports for dual-display support
  4. Two front-facing USB 2.0 ports for easy access
  5. Integrated DAC with 3.5mm audio jacks (mic & headphone)
  6. M.2 NVMe PCIe slot for high-speed storage expansion
  7. Internal USB port for ZigBee / IoT modules
  8. Compatible with Raspberry Pi HATs
